Transaction 57fa293e275a459fae2540223f1112d2b1ae41160190faa8569c552b31e52d2c

1 Input
2 Outputs
  • 57fa293e275a459fae2540223f1112d2b1ae41160190faa8569c552b31e52d2c:0
  • value  4008040
    address  3PFJvLMp7ZoBVkEHDXfesAuCMbGiwTEMjN
  • 57fa293e275a459fae2540223f1112d2b1ae41160190faa8569c552b31e52d2c:1
  • value  36232592
    address  33jMFBfpLjrUFaRbSHjNbKNcLUAwarUUnS